Position Summary
The Senior Manufacturing Engineer will develop and improve manufacturing processes by studying product requirements for enhancement of safety, quality, cost, reduction, and throughput. This position will identify, prepare justifications, and coordinate the design and development of new processes, systems, and equipment – both automated and non-automated. This role will serve as a subject matter expert in the areas of manufacturing to provide effective support and troubleshooting.
CoreFunctions
- Identify, plan, implement, and monitor the use of technology to improve, streamline, and automate manufacturing processes.
- Develop automated and non-automated manufacturing processes by studying product requirements, researching, designing, modifying, and testing manufacturing methods and equipment.
- Communicate recommendations for changes, prepare cost justifications, and coordinate the design and development of new processes, systems, equipment, or materials.
- Utilize process mapping and value stream analysis tools to improve manufacturing efficiency by analyzing and planning workflow, space requirements, and equipment layout. Conduct and analyze time and motion studies to ensure optimal part/product flow.
- Lead manufacturing projects to ensure timeline, cost, and outcome expectations are met.
- Provide support to product design engineering and production during design, development, and implementation of new and improved products. Assist with troubleshooting or problem-solving activities.
- Design and develop fixtures and tooling related to the enhancement of manufactured processes, product changes, and new products that are consistent with a zero-defect level and low product cost.
- Lead and train others in utilizing lean manufacturing tools to deliver results.
